Bug 542463

Summary: Review Request: zaz - A puzzle game where the player has to arrange balls in triplets
Product: [Fedora] Fedora Reporter: Andrea Musuruane <musuruan>
Component: Package ReviewAssignee: Xavier Bachelot <xavier>
Status: CLOSED NEXTRELEASE QA Contact: Fedora Extras Quality Assurance <extras-qa>
Severity: medium Docs Contact:
Priority: medium    
Version: rawhideCC: fedora-package-review, notting, pahan, xavier
Target Milestone: ---Flags: xavier: fedora-review+
kevin: fedora-cvs+
Target Release: ---   
Hardware: All   
OS: Linux   
Whiteboard:
Fixed In Version: Doc Type: Bug Fix
Doc Text:
Story Points: ---
Clone Of: Environment:
Last Closed: 2009-12-22 20:06:36 UTC Type: ---
Regression: --- Mount Type: ---
Documentation: --- CRM:
Verified Versions: Category: ---
oVirt Team: --- R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: --- Target Upstream Version:
Embargoed:
Bug Depends On: 542461    
Bug Blocks:    

Description Andrea Musuruane 2009-11-29 21:00:29 UTC
Spec URL: http://musuruan.fedorapeople.org/zaz.spec
SRPM URL: http://musuruan.fedorapeople.org/zaz-0.3.0-1.fc12.src.rpm
Description:
Zaz is an arcade action puzzle game where the goal is to get rid of all 
incoming balls by rearranging their order and making triplets.
It currently includes 6 different levels. The game's name is recursive and 
stands for "Zaz ain't Z".
Notes:
F12+ only. It requires digna-fonts.

Comment 1 Andrea Musuruane 2009-12-12 10:30:21 UTC
Spec URL: http://musuruan.fedorapeople.org/zaz.spec
SRPM URL: http://musuruan.fedorapeople.org/zaz-0.3.0-2.fc12.src.rpm

Changelog:
- Now Requires renamed Digna font package (BZ #542461)

Comment 2 Xavier Bachelot 2009-12-20 22:46:05 UTC
OK: spec file is properly named
OK: package is properly named
OK: Spec is legible
NOK: use of macros is consistent
OK: tarball match upstream :
d0e625ee9b8d4823955686048ac69d0a  zaz-0.3.0.tar.gz
OK: License field match the actual license and is acceptable
Ok: BuildRoot is correct
OK: BuildRequires and Requires are correct
OK: no bundled copied of libraries
OK: Desktop file is validated and installed
OK: scriplets are correct.
OK: locales are properly handled
OK: defattr is correct
OK: %doc is correct
Ok: builds in mock
OK: all files and directories are properly packaged
Ok: doesn't own dirs it shouldn't
OK: files/dirs perms are correct
OK; rpmlint output is clean ;
zaz.i686: W: dangling-symlink /usr/share/zaz/FreeSans.ttf /usr/share/fonts/gnu-free/FreeSans.ttf
zaz.i686: W: dangling-symlink /usr/share/zaz/font1.ttf /usr/share/fonts/oflb-dignas-handwriting/phranzysko_-_Digna_s_Handwriting.ttf
zaz.i686: W: dangling-symlink /usr/share/zaz/FreeMonoBold.ttf /usr/share/fonts/gnu-free/FreeMonoBold.ttf
3 packages and 0 specfiles checked; 0 errors, 3 warnings.
These 3 are expected and can be ignored.
Ok: final provides and requires are correct


Note :
typo in %prep section :
# Fix premissions
       ^^

Please fix use of macros, there is a spurious %{buildroot} when installing the icon, then this package is APPROVED.

Comment 3 Andrea Musuruane 2009-12-21 09:53:00 UTC
Thank you for your review. I'll update this package to fix the small issues you found before committing it to cvs.

Comment 4 Andrea Musuruane 2009-12-21 09:54:31 UTC
New Package CVS Request
=======================
Package Name: zaz
Short Description: A puzzle game where the player has to arrange balls in triplets
Owners: musuruan
Branches: F-12
InitialCC:

Comment 5 Kevin Fenzi 2009-12-21 20:02:15 UTC
cvs done.

Comment 6 Andrea Musuruane 2009-12-22 20:06:36 UTC
Built and published. Closing.